(La Habana, 1993) Ivor Miller Celina Gonzalez: Queen of the Punto Cubano rummer Ivan Ayala) grew up in New York City listening to the music of Celina Gonzalez. * As Da child in the 1960s he was brought to Puerto Rican espiritista ceremonies, where instead of using drums, practitioners would play Celina's records to invoke the spirits. This is one way that Celina's music and the dedication of her followers have blasted through the U.S. embargo against Cuba that has deprived us of some of the planet's most potent music, art and literature for over 32 years. Ivan's experi ence shows the ingenuity of working people in maintaining human connections that are essential to them, in spite of governments that would keep them separate. Hailed as musical royalty in Colombia, Venezuela, Mexico, England and in Latin USA, Celina has, until very recently, been kept out of the U.S. n:tarket.2 Cuba has long been a mecca for African-derived religious and musical traditions, and Celina's music taps a deep source. It is at the same time popular and sacred, danceable and political. By using the ancient Spanish dicima song form to sing about the Yoruba deities (orichas), she has become a symbol of Cuban creole (criollo) traditions. A pantheon of orichas are worshipped in the Santeria religion, which is used by practitioners to protect humans from sickness and death, and to open the way for peace, stability, and success. During the 14 month period that I spent in Cuba from 1991-1994, I had often heard Celina's music on the radio, TV, and even at a concert/rally for the Young Communist League (UJC), where the chorus of "Long live Chango'" ("iQueviva Chango!") was chanted by thou Celina Gonzalez (r) and [dania Diaz (l) injront o/Celina's Santa sands of socialist Cuba's "New Men" at the Plaza of the Revolution.3 Celina is a major figure in Cuban music and cultural identity. -

Critical Studies in Improvisation / Études critiques en improvisation, Vol. 14, Nos. 2–3 Book Review Tele-Improvisation: Intercultural Interaction in the Online Global Music Jam Session, Springer Series on Cultural Computing Roger Mills Springer International Publishing, 2019 ISBN: 9783319710396 ISBN: 9783319710389 214 pages Reviewed by David Lane Author and trumpeter Dr. Roger Mills1 is a research associate and lecturer at the University of Technology Sydney. As musical director of the Ethernet Orchestra, an “Internet-based networked music ensemble exploring intercultural improvisatory collaboration,”2 Mills builds upon his experiential foundation to write his 2019 book Tele-Improvisation: Intercultural Interaction in the Online Global Music Jam Session (“Jam Session”). Jam Session navigates a range of conceptual and research domains including musicology, ethnography, improvisation, cognition, and information technology. Mills’s enthusiasm, ambition, and multidisciplinary perspective as a performer, collaborator, and academic permeate throughout Jam Session. The three dynamic interpersonal disciplines integrated throughout Jam Session (telematics, improvisational practice, and interculturalism) are each experiencing a blossoming of scholarship and practice. In Chapter 1, “Intercultural Interaction Tele-Improvisation: Inside the Online Global Music Jam Session,” Mills presents the key concepts and ideas explored in the book’s eight chapters. He begins with the historical practices and conceptual principles that ground his work and then broadly introduces the research practice that informs his theory of tele-improvised intercultural practice. His research practices employ a multimodal theoretical and analytical framework, grounded in models largely built upon the notions of conceptual metaphor and embodied cognition. These foundations set up his concluding discussions that relate to considerations for future research and scholarship. -

RMAL Folkloric Recommendations From the Usenet Newsgroup rec.music.afro-latin comes this list of recommended folkloric CD's (with an occasional cassette or LP). It is confined to Afro-Puerto Rican and Afro-Cuban "roots" music that is predominantly percussive/vocal; so it does not include the equally rich folkloric genre called son. Toward the end is a list of music and instruction videos and book/CD's. For those of you who are new to this genre, categories PUERTO RICO and CUBA have an asterisk * by those CDs which we think should be among your first buys. PAQUITO D’RIVERA NEA Jazz Master (2005) Interviewee: Paquito D’ Rivera (June 4, 1948 - ) Interviewer: Willard Jenkins with recording engineer Ken Kimery Date: June 11, 2010 and June 12, 2010 Repository: Archives Center, National Museum of American History Description: Transcript, 68 pp. Willard: Please give us your full given name. Paquito: I was born Francisco Jesus Rivera Feguerez, but years later I changed to Paquito D’Rivera. Willard: Where did Paquito come from? Paquito: Paquito is the little for Francisco in Latin America. Tito, or Paquito Paco, it is a little word for Francisco. My father’s name was Francisco also, but, his little one was Tito, like Tito Puente. Willard: And what is your date of birth? Paquito: I was born June 4, 1948, in Havana, Cuba. Willard: What neighborhood in Havana were you born in? Paquito: I was born and raised very close, 10 blocks from the Tropicana Cabaret. The wonderful Tropicana Night-Club. So, the neighborhood was called Marinao. It was in the outskirts of Havana, one of the largest neighborhoods in Havana. As I said before, very close to Tropicana. My father used to import and distribute instruments and accessories of music.
